Facebook Monetization Program: What You Need to Know

 

Meta, the parent company of Facebook, Instagram, WhatsApp, Messenger, and Threads, has officially opened the Facebook Monetization Program for Nepal. This means Nepali creators can now earn money from their Facebook content—whether videos, reels, stories, or posts.

Some key monetization options include:

  • In-stream ads on longer videos

  • Reels ads

  • Fan subscriptions

  • Brand partnerships and collaborations

This is a huge opportunity for Nepali creators who previously had no official way to earn from Meta platforms.

Eligibility Criteria for Nepali Creators

Not everyone can start monetizing immediately. You must follow Facebook’s Partner Monetization Policies and Content Monetization Policies, including:

  • Complying with all local laws and Facebook’s terms

  • Posting original and authentic content

  • Avoiding promotion of illegal activities

  • Steering clear of static videos, image polls, text montages, and embedded ads

 

How to Check Eligibility

  1. Look for a notification from Facebook inviting you to monetize.

  2. Or go to your Professional Dashboard → Content Monetization and fill out your details.

 

Payouts Made Simple

Meta allows creators to withdraw earnings directly into local bank accounts. However, some users have reported issues with payouts being temporarily disabled during setup.
